How they compare
Georgia currently reports 23,214 number against 19,860 number in Djibouti, a difference of 3,354 number.
That makes Georgia's figure about 1.2 times Djibouti's.
Across all 20 years both countries report, Georgia has been ahead every year.
Djibouti ranks 113th and Georgia ranks 110th of 164 countries.
Georgia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

About this data
Male population of the age-group theoretically corresponding to post-secondary non-tertiary education as indicated by theoretical entrance age and duration.
